Quickly sharing a card I made inspired by the cue word- garden at CAS-ology Week#92.





'Garden' made me think of butterflies. Although I don't own too many stamp sets at present, out of the ones I have, I tried to dig out those few stamps that I have been over-looking or didn't include in any of my projects yet. And I did find a few small butterfly and dragonfly stamps and also a sentiment I had never used before from the Fiskars-butterfly magic stamp set, that I think would be perfect for a  CAS card.

After stamping the sentiment and the winged creatures, my plan was to keep it as it is. But somehow, the focal point looked slightly off-centered and didn't quite appeal to me. So I decided to add an inch of a strip of a suitable patterned paper on the inside of the card and sliced off an inch of the edge from the card base on the outside, so that the PP is visible on the outside too. (Hope I make some sense here). Anyway, I think the picture does the talking better and I'm satisfied with the results. What do you think?
